Transaction 64ef756d44442286de0878f218dfc4cf7efae70ed2c0d0e62bb5bc5c121b323e

1 Input
2 Outputs
  • 64ef756d44442286de0878f218dfc4cf7efae70ed2c0d0e62bb5bc5c121b323e:0
  • value  1037491
    address  33zBDdH6PKFSKtzjbEt5FWiz6HRygJk2FS
  • 64ef756d44442286de0878f218dfc4cf7efae70ed2c0d0e62bb5bc5c121b323e:1
  • value  61589101
    address  bc1qan7gxk6yft8qgvu34dc7fg2n6frg2l2kxk32yfejz9a8uhm2dryqddjl0w